Bret Hart vs. Shawn Michaels
One of the most noteworthy instances is the animosity between these two wrestling legends. Although their rivalry was primarily fought within the ring, their personal conflicts spilled over into real-life encounters. This led to one of the most famous backstage confrontations in wrestling history.

CM Punk vs. Colt Cabana
Another high-profile example involves CM Punk and Colt Cabana, who had a public fallout that included legal disputes and accusations. This conflict was highly publicized, reflecting the real animosity between these two former friends turned rivals. Though not a traditional fight, the intensity of their dispute was well-documented.

The Kliq Incident
The Kliq, a group of influential wrestlers in the World Wrestling Federation (WWF), was known for their backstage politics. Members such as Shawn Michaels, Kevin Nash, and Scott Hall were involved in several altercations and confrontations. Notably, conflicts arose between Kliq members and other wrestlers who felt marginalized by their influence. These incidents illustrate the complex interpersonal dynamics within the wrestling world.
Additional Notable Stories
There are other instances of real fights outside the ring that add to the lore of professional wrestling. For example, Paul Orndorff’s incident with Vader, where Orndorff beat up Vader due to Vader’s attitude and lateness, is a well-known story. Another wild and dramatic story comes from Sid Vicious, who allegedly stabbed Arn Anderson, adding another layer to the intensity of rivalries in the wrestling industry.
